The Alarm In menu will allow user to give title and to select the type of Alarm input.

Click ( ) the keyboard icon on the right-hand side of each frame on Title column and the virtual keyboard will appear. Then,

please register the title of Alarm input.

When a check box is marked  on No column, a corresponding Alarm starts operating. However, if user does not check the

check box, the operation stops.

Click ( ) each frame on Type column to select type of a corresponding Alarm input.

-

NO: contact is normally open (Normally open)

-

NC: contact is normally closed (Normally closed)

User may change the type of all Alarm input at a time by clicking the Type box on the menu tab.

Choose ‘OK’ to confirm setting.

4.4.5 Alarm

Out

Please click ( ) DEVICES>Alarm Out and the following screen will appear.

The Alarm Out menu will allow user to give title and to select the type and duration of Alarm output.

Click ( ) the keyboard icon on the right-hand side of each frame on Title column and the virtual keyboard will appear. Then,

please register the title of Alarm output.

When a check box is marked  on No column, a corresponding Alarm output starts operating. However, if user does not

check the check box, the operation stops.

Click ( ) each frame on Type column to select type of a corresponding Alarm output.

-

NO: contact is normally open (Normally open)

-

NC: contact is normally closed (Normally closed)

User may change the type and duration of all Alarm output at a time by clicking the Type and Duration box on the menu tab.

Choose ‘OK’ to confirm setting.
